| I don't know that hardboard or plastic would be suitable for something like that. I would suggest aluminum or stainless. If either aluminum or stainless will work for you, I can laser cut it. I can laser cut acrylic as well, and probably a lot faster than it can be routed and the edges are as clean as flame polished surfaces. Gary |

| looks to be black delrin, which is stiff, and can be cut at high IPM speed, with that dimension, it can be done in under 10 minutes on a multicam router 5000 series. actually a 4x8 sheet could be done in about 30 minutes or less with tolerance approaching .005 or better. what type of finish are you looking for? |
